This article is about the song. For the single, see Slo-Mo-Tion (single)
"Slo-Mo-Tion"
Slo-Mo-Tion cover
Song by Marilyn Manson
Album Born Villain
Released April 25, 2012
Recorded 2009–January 2011 at Zane-a-Due in California
Genre Glam rock, alternative rock
Length 4:24
Label Hell, etc., Cooking Vinyl
Writer Marilyn Manson
Composer Twiggy, Marilyn Manson, Chris Vrenna, Fred Sablan
Producer Marilyn Manson, Chris Vrenna


"Slo-Mo-Tion'" is the fifth song on Marilyn Manson's eighth studio album, Born Villain. The title of the song was revealed when Marilyn Manson appeared on That Metal Show in December 2011.[1]

Music Video

Happy Dependent Day. Backstage from the set of Slo-Mo-Tion video. --MM. via Marilyn Manson's facebook. July 3, 2012.
A still from Slo-mo-tion. The liar, the witch and the wardrobe. via Marilyn Manson's twitter. August 11, 2012.

On June 27, 2012, it was revealed via Marilyn Manson's official facebook that shooting was in progress for the Slo-Mo-Tion music video. The music video, directed by Marilyn Manson, was released on August 21, 2012[2] on Vevo. On August 22, 2012 discretionary viewer advisements and advisories were added to the video.

Trivia

  • The song was used on the American version of the television dance competition, So You Think You Can Dance.
  • On August 15, 2012 Marilyn Manson posted a Slo-Mo-tion Dubstep remix by Dirty Phonics[3] one day only free download offer on his facebook.
  • On August 22, 2012 Marilyn Manson posted a new Slo-Mo-Tion website.
